The Evolution of Astrology in Digital Media
Historically, astrology was relegated to the back pages of printed newspapers, often dismissed as mere entertainment. However, the rise of digital journalism has transformed this narrative entirely. Modern platforms have recognized that content focusing on self-discovery and mindfulness drives significant engagement, leading to the institutionalization of horoscopes in outlets like HuffPost. This shift is not just about keeping readers entertained; it is about providing a framework for people to process their lives through a symbolic lens.
The digital format allows for real-time updates and interactive content that static print media could never achieve. As planetary movements happen, readers expect immediate analysis. HuffPost meets this demand by publishing consistent, high-quality updates that reflect the nuances of the astrological calendar. This constant flow of information helps readers stay ahead of upcoming challenges, such as Mercury retrograde cycles, and allows them to plan their schedules with an awareness of the "cosmic weather" ahead.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. Is the astrology content on HuffPost scientifically validated? No, astrology is considered a form of psychological and symbolic interpretation. It does not follow the scientific method and is categorized as a belief system rather than an empirical science.
2. Should I make major life decisions based on a horoscope? Astrology is best used as a tool for self-reflection and decision-making support. It should never replace professional financial, medical, or legal advice. Use it to gain perspective, not to outsource your personal responsibility.
3. Why do horoscopes in major media sometimes differ? Different astrologers use different calculation systems (such as Tropical vs. Sidereal) and different house systems. These variations lead to slight differences in interpretations and daily transit focuses.
4. How often should I check my horoscope? Daily or weekly check-ins are standard. Over-checking can lead to "forecast fatigue," where you focus more on the prediction than on living your actual life.
5. What is the difference between a Sun sign and a Rising sign? Your Sun sign represents your core identity and ego, while your Rising sign (or Ascendant) represents your outward projection, how you interact with the world, and your physical appearance.
